Leica TL2 vs Samsung NX30 Overview

Below is a in depth comparison of the Leica TL2 and Samsung NX30, both Advanced Mirrorless digital cameras by manufacturers Leica and Samsung. The sensor resolution of the TL2 (24MP) and the NX30 (20MP) is pretty similar and both cameras provide the same sensor measurements (APS-C).

The TL2 was revealed 3 years later than the NX30 and that is quite a significant difference as far as tech is concerned. Both cameras have different body design with the Leica TL2 being a Rangefinder-style mirrorless camera and the Samsung NX30 being a SLR-style mirrorless camera.

Leica TL2 vs Samsung NX30 Physical Comparison

If you're aiming to lug around your camera often, you're going to have to take into account its weight and measurements. The Leica TL2 has outside dimensions of 134mm x 69mm x 33mm (5.3" x 2.7" x 1.3") with a weight of 399 grams (0.88 lbs) whilst the Samsung NX30 has proportions of 127mm x 96mm x 58mm (5.0" x 3.8" x 2.3") with a weight of 375 grams (0.83 lbs).

Leica TL2 vs Samsung NX30 Sensor Comparison

In many cases, it's tough to envision the difference between sensor measurements only by reading specs. The graphic below may provide you a greater sense of the sensor sizes in the TL2 and NX30.

All in all, both of those cameras have the same sensor dimensions albeit not the same MP. You can expect the Leica TL2 to deliver greater detail because of its extra 4MP. Higher resolution can also allow you to crop photographs a bit more aggressively. The more recent TL2 will have a benefit in sensor tech.
